3. This magazine has very bold boyish colours and
mainly includes male artists on the front page
therefore generating a male Target Audience. The
only woman present on this cover is Rihanna. When
applying Gauntlett’s theory of empowering female
we can see that she is present to contribute to the
edgy theme of the magazine, when also applying
Mulvey’s Male Gaze which objectifies her which
implies that she is there to sexualise the magazine
and entice males. The coverline ‘Perfect Playlist for
every occasion’ shows this magazine understands
the wants of the audience and can show relation
between them through different types of music
which provides a mass target audience lots of
recommendations and also recognition of a variety
of Indie artists. The house style is dominantly
red, black and white which is very
masculine, however the corner coverline is pink
when talking about Rihanna which could connote a
femininity inside this magazine. In the middle of the
page there are four medium closeups of four artists
which connotes the importance is equal between
them all.
4. The contents page is divided, one half includes a lot of pictures
which reflects what is going to be featured throughout the magazine
in a visual way rather than through text and a standard contents
page which is more informative, this provides the reader with a less
boring page to look at and gives an insight on what the magazine will
be like throughout which is a god way to structure the contents. The
title of the page is quite small and plain in the corner which is
effective as there is a lot more going on throughout these pages,
there is also a ‘SUBSCRIBE’ box which is bold compared to the rest of
the page which attracts the reader’s eye and allows information
about the subscription to be read, this is an effective marketing
technique. The mise-en-scene in the Nirvana advert consists of a
guitar being played by the man which connotes a rocky theme
corresponding to the genre of the band. The monochrome colour
scheme of the image also connotes a dark edge to the band which
fits in with the connotations of the rocky theme.

9. NME is a very popular magazine that only
focuses on alternative music which allows
more bands to be spotted by the public
even when they are not very famous.
Magazines like these will include
upcoming artists which helps them gain
popularity and be backed by a high end
music magazine. Top 40 music is
dominated by POP music and these
alternative music magazines allow less
known artists to spread through shops.
The main picture covers the whole page
and includes coverlines that are relevant
to the picture and correspond to the
colour scheme of the tshirt and
instruments present in the picture and
the colour of the masthead. The man’s
hair connotes a grunge trend which is a
common trend through this genre. The
dateline is on this page and includes
information including date, price, website
and the barcode which every magazine
needs to have.
